Transaction 2585b408a39de21754a53684b7af4705e709caf3d9defa22b433f24dde23cdd9
1 Input
1 Output
-
2585b408a39de21754a53684b7af4705e709caf3d9defa22b433f24dde23cdd9:0
- value
- 809785
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 78a624df7dc3597e8be649174a5494fffd1f388cdbaba16056b5762fd1e46e79
- address
- bc1p0znzfhmacdvhazlxfyt554y5ll737wyvmw46zczkk4mzl50ydeusg8nax3